1 Three Type cable to use network: 1) Twisted pair cable 2) Coaxial cable * Thick (1,2 cm) *Thin (0.06 cm) 3) Fiber Optic cable

Network Cables 2 TypeCostDistance between nodes SecuritySpeed Twisted pair cable Low<100 metersGood Coaxial cable Medium meters Good Fiber Optic cable High costMany milsExcellent

Network Cables 3  Eight number copper wire color in inside twisted pair cable

Network Cables 4  Sort copper wire (Right to Left ) : 1. White & Orange 2. Orange 3. White & Green 4. Blue 5. White& Blue 6. Green 7. White & Brown 8. Brown

Network Cables 19 Cross Cable يتبع كلا المعيارين 568A in one side & 568B in other side يستخدم لـ : توصيل جهازين متشابهين أي لتوصيل جهازي كمبيوتر معاً لعمل شبكة Per to Per كذلك لتوصيل two switch معاً وذلك لزيادة سعة الشبكة Forword Cable يتبع معيار واحد 568A in both sides or 568B in both sides يستخدم لـ : توصيل جهازين مختلفين أي الكمبيوتر الموجود في المعمل متصل بالسويتش عن طريق Forword Cable Network Cable 2Categories 5

Network Cables 6 568A568B ColorFunction Pair number ColorFunction Pair number Pin number wt/gr+TX3wt/or+TX21 gr-TX3or-TX22 wt/or+RX2wt/gr+RX33 bluNC1bluNC14 wt/bluNC1wt/bluNC15 or-RX2gr-RX36 wt/brnNC4wt/brnNC47 brnNC4brnNC48

Packet Tracer 4

 Cisco Packet Tracer is a network simulation program that allows students to experiment with network behavior and ask “what if” questions. Packet Tracer provides simulation, visualization, authoring, assessment, and collaboration capabilities and facilitates the teaching and learning of complex technology concepts. 1
